神兴起底波拉作以色列的士师并作以色列的母,她实行女人对男人的服从,以守住神的定命,并将全以色列带进正确的等次,服在神的作王和作头之下
God’s Raising Up of Deborah as a Judge of Israel and as a Mother in Israel Who Practiced the Female Submission to the Man in Order to Keep God’s Ordination and Bring All of Israel into a Proper Order
« 周 纲目 »
九 召会中的姊妹们第一且最大的功用,乃是服从;如果姊妹们能学习这个功课,召会就必刚强、丰富且得更新:
I The first and greatest function of the sisters in the church is to be submissive; if the sisters can learn this lesson, the church will be strong, enriched, and renewed:
1 要服从就需要有生命的供应、恩典的享受、十字架的作工、以及否认己。
1 To be submissive requires the supply of life, the enjoyment of grace, the working of the cross, and the denial of the self.
2 满有基督的人就满有服从;主一生都是服从的,祂给了我们服从和顺从的生命—腓二5~11,来五7~9。
2 Those who are filled with Christ are filled with submission; the Lord, who was submissive throughout His life, has given us His life of submission and obedience—Phil. 2:5-11; Heb. 5:7-9.
3 一个姊妹肯嫁给一个弟兄,就是说她乐意把自己摆在这里说,“我肯服从;”如果一个姊妹心中没有打算要服从一个人,就别作他的妻子,别嫁给他—弗五22~23,彼前三1~6。
3 For a sister to marry a brother means that she is willing to offer herself up and say, “I am willing to submit”; if a sister has never intended in her heart to submit to the one whom she intends to marry, she should not be his wife and should not marry him—Eph. 5:22-23; 1 Pet. 3:1-6.

  以弗所五章说到家庭里的事,是先劝作妻子的。二十四节先对姊妹说话,二十五节才对弟兄说话。…二十四节说,“妻子也要照样凡事服从丈夫。”如果一个姊妹要出嫁,来问我说,“我嫁给某人好不好?”我定规回答她说,“你能不能服从他?”如果你不能服从他,你就没有资格嫁给他。如果你能服从他,你才有资格嫁给他。如果你心中没有打算要服从他,你就别作他的妻子,别嫁给他。…你肯嫁给一个人,就是说你把自己摆在这里,说,“我肯服从”(倪柝声文集第二辑第十八册,三一四页)。

  Ephesians 5 first exhorts the wife. Verse 24 is directed at the sisters, and verse 25 is directed at the brothers….Verse 24 says, “Let the wives be subject to their husbands in everything.” If a sister wants to be married and she comes to me and asks, “Should I marry a certain person?” I will surely answer, “Can you be subject to him?” If you cannot be subject to him, you are not qualified to marry him. You can only marry him if you can submit to him. If you have never intended to submit to him in your heart, you should not be his wife and should not marry him…. Marrying a person means that you are willing to offer yourself up and say, “I am willing to submit.” (CWWN, vol. 38, p. 525)

  姊妹们首要的功用,就是成为服从的。这不是在作什么工,却有一种真实的功用。成为服从的,比作任何事都重要。姊妹们若是服从的,她们就是在作全世界最伟大的事。这是姊妹这一面最大的功用。林前十一章三节说,“基督是各人的头,男人是女人的头,神是基督的头。”在这节经文中,我们可以看见神圣的次序。然而,今天在全世界每一个国家、每一个学校、每一个家庭,我们所看到的不是次序和服从,而是背叛加上背叛。全世界向着神都是背叛的;这世界就像风暴的海洋,满了背叛的风。在召会生活中不该是这样。召会是蒙神拣选的器皿,要向宇宙作一个与世界完全不同的见证。召会是圣别的,完全脱离世界的道路和潮流。作为召会,我们不是在世界的流里,乃是在新耶路撒冷的流里(启二二1)。地方召会是基督身体在地方上的彰显,其中该有真实的服从。

  要服从就需要有生命的供应、恩典的享受、十架的作工、以及否认己。我们绝不要想凭我们的己服从。我们要将自己奉献给主,不是要为主作工,而是单单的服从。姊妹们若作到服从这件事,召会就会得着加强、丰富和更新。一处地方召会的姊妹们若服从,召会就会活而刚强、丰富又兴旺。姊妹们的服从,远比她们作任何的工更有效。这是姊妹们要学的第一个功课。这不是说,姊妹们就不必和召会交通了,而是姊妹们必须认识,她们的位置和地位就是服从(李文集一九六八年第一册,一○四至一○六页)。

  救恩不光是为叫人喜欢,也是为叫人服从。人若光为喜乐,其所得的必不丰盛;唯有服从的人才能经历救恩的丰盛,否则就把救恩的性质改变了。我们当服从,象主一样;主耶稣凭着顺从便成了我们救恩的根源。神拯救我们,盼望我们服从祂的旨意。若碰着神的权柄,服从便很简单,明白神的旨意也很简单,因主一直服从,也把祂服从的生命赐给了我们(倪柝声文集第三辑第一册,一六○页)。

  The first function of the sisters is to be submissive. This does not involve the doing of any kind of work, but it is a real function. Being submissive is much greater than any kind of doing. If the sisters are submissive, they are doing the greatest thing in the world. This is the greatest function on the side of the sisters. First Corinthians 11:3 says, “Christ is the head of every man, and the man is the head of the woman, and God is the head of Christ.” In this verse we can see the divine order. However, in the entire world today, in every country, in all the schools, and in all the homes, what we see is not order and submission but rebellion upon rebellion. The entire world is rebellious toward God. The world is like a stormy ocean full of the winds of rebellion. In the church the situation should not be like this. The church is God’s chosen vessel to bear a testimony to the universe that is absolutely different from the world. The church is sanctified, separated from the course of the world and from the current of the age. As the church we are not in the flow of the world but in the flow of the New Jerusalem (Rev. 22:1). In the local churches as the local expressions of the Body of Christ, there should be genuine submission.

  To be submissive requires the supply of life, the enjoyment of grace, the working of the cross, and the denial of the self. We should never try to be submissive by our self. We should consecrate ourselves to the Lord not to do a work for the Lord but simply to be submissive. If the sisters take care of this one matter of being submissive, the church will be strengthened, enriched, and renewed. If the sisters in a local church are submissive, the church will be strong, living, rich, and prevailing. It is much more prevailing for the sisters to be submissive than for them to do any kind of work. This is the first lesson the sisters need to learn. This does not mean that there is no need for the sisters to fellowship with the church, but the sisters must know that their position and standing are to be submissive. (CWWL, 1968, vol. 1, pp. 83-85)

  Salvation not only brings joy; it also brings submission. If a man is only for joy, his experiences will not be abundant. Only submissive ones will experience the fullness of salvation. Otherwise, we change the nature of salvation. We need to be submissive, even as the Lord was submissive. The Lord became the source of our salvation through obedience. God saved us with the hope that we would submit to His will. When one meets God’s authority, submission is a simple matter, and knowing God’s will is also a simple matter, because the Lord, who was submissive throughout His life, has already given us His life of submission. (CWWN, vol. 47, “Authority and Submission,” p. 146)
